This applies to pharmaceuticals that are characteristically toxic, or that meet the definition of certain “listed” wastes, such as P and U listed acutely hazardous substances. Upon being “discarded,” those pharmaceuticals become solid waste, triggering management obligations under the Resource Conservation and Restoration Act (RCRA).

Minimum Order Quantity Definition. MOQ = the smallest quantity of a product a business will sell to any single customer. Businesses set MOQs when their costs are so high or their margins are so low on a particular product that they would lose money or see nominal profits producing or selling one unit at a time.
